"Theoretisch-praktische Grammatik Der Englischen Sprache" by James Edward Marston is a comprehensive guide to English grammar, designed for both theoretical understanding and practical application. This book aims to provide a solid foundation in the rules and structures of the English language, making it an invaluable resource for students, teachers, and anyone looking to improve their command of English.
Marston's approach combines clear explanations of grammatical concepts with practical exercises, allowing readers to reinforce their learning through hands-on practice.
